The crucial difference in between typical UL, Indexed UL and Variable UL depends on just how cash money value build-up is determined. In a common UL policy, the cash money value is ensured to grow at a rate of interest based upon either the present market or a minimal rates of interest, whichever is higher. So, for instance, in a common Guardian UL policy, the yearly interest rate will never ever go less than the present minimum rate, 2%, however it can go higher.

These plans allow you allocate all or part of your money value growth to the performance of a broad safety and securities index such as the S&P 500 Index. 7 Nonetheless, unlike VUL, your cash is not actually spent in the marketplace the index simply gives a reference for just how much interest the insurance policy debts to your account, with a floor and a cap for the minimum and optimum rates of return.

Many plans have annual caps, but some plans might have monthly caps. Additionally, upside performance can be impacted by a "involvement price" established as a portion of the index's gain.

A lot of Indexed UL plans have an involvement rate set at 100% (definition you realize all gains up to the cap), yet that can alter. There are additionally essential tax obligation implications that policyholders need to be aware of. For one, if the policy lapses or is surrendered with an impressive financing, the funding amount might end up being taxable. You need to likewise recognize about the "Internal Revenue Service 7-Pay Examination": If the advancing premiums paid throughout the initial seven years surpass the quantity required to have the policy paid up in 7 degree yearly payments, the plan becomes a Modified Endowment Contract (or MEC).

So it is necessary to get in touch with an economic or tax obligation professional that can help ensure you take full advantage of the benefits of your IUL plan while remaining certified with IRS regulations. Because indexed UL plans are somewhat complex, there have a tendency to be higher administrative fees and costs compared to other kinds of irreversible life insurance coverage such as whole life.

Indexed Universal Life Insurance coverage, typically abbreviated as IUL or referred to as IUL insurance policy, is a dynamic mix of life protection and a cash money worth component that can grow depending upon the performance of popular market indexes.

IUL insurance is a kind of irreversible life insurance policy. The specifying quality of an IUL plan is its development possibility, as it's connected to specific index accounts.

After the first plan year, you may take one yearly, complimentary partial withdrawal of approximately 10% of the total build-up worth with no abandonment charges. If you withdraw greater than 10% of the buildup worth, the charge relates to the amount that goes beyond 10%. If you make even more than one partial withdrawal in a policy year, the cost uses to the amount of 2nd and later withdrawals.
